PHP: Hypertext Preprocessor, also known as PHP, is a famous general-purpose programming language, which is used to create dynamic sites with interactive features such as discussion forums, online learning sites or community web portals. In contrast with static HTML websites, a PHP-powered website can display unique web content to each visitor under the exact same page URL. Because of the fact that PHP-based Internet apps can be managed via one single Control Panel, which you can log into using any browser, you will not need any web development knowledge or prior experience whatsoever to maintain a PHP site. The fact that hundreds of millions of websites all over the world are based on PHP is indicative of the language’s popularity and simplicity of use. You only ought to make sure that the server on which your site is hosted supports the same exact PHP version as the one that you used whilst creating the website.
